package org.apache.commons.configuration2.interpol;
import static org.junit.jupiter.api.Assertions.assertEquals;
import static org.junit.jupiter.api.Assertions.assertNull;
import java.util.Map;
import org.junit.jupiter.api.BeforeEach;
import org.junit.jupiter.api.Test;
/**
* Test class for EnvironmentLookup.
*/
public class TestEnvironmentLookup {
/** The lookup to be tested. */
private Lookup lookup;
@BeforeEach
public void setUp() throws Exception {
lookup = DefaultLookups.ENVIRONMENT.getLookup();
}
/**
* Tests whether environment variables can be queried.
*/
@Test
void testLookup() {
for (final Map.Entry<String, String> e : System.getenv().entrySet()) {
assertEquals(e.getValue(), lookup.lookup(e.getKey()), "Wrong value for " + e.getKey());
}
}
/**
* Tries to lookup a non existing property.
*/
@Test
void testLookupNonExisting() {
assertNull(lookup.lookup("a non existing variable!"));
}
}
